Prime Neighborhoods For NFL Stars

Many NFL football players homes are concentrated in gated communities and historic suburbs that offer privacy, top rated schools, and proximity to team facilities. Cities like Kansas City, Seattle, and Los Angeles feature enclaves where architecture, safety, and status align.

In Dallas, star players gravitate toward Preston Hollow, while in Tampa Bay, waterfront estates in Davis Island provide resort style living close to training complexes. These neighborhoods blend convenience with exclusivity, creating micro markets driven by athlete demand.

Smart Home Integration

High tech NFL football players homes use centralized automation for lighting, climate, and security, allowing owners to manage entire properties from a single app. Voice control, biometric locks, and integrated entertainment systems are standard.

Sustainable Luxury

Solar arrays, geothermal heating, and reclaimed materials are increasingly common in new builds, reflecting both environmental values and long term cost savings. Premium finishes coexist with energy efficient design in these estates.

Lifestyle And Security Features

Security is paramount in NFL football players homes, often featuring perimeter fencing, 24 hour monitoring, and discreet guardhouses. Interiors prioritize open floor plans, home theaters, climate controlled wine cellars, and spa like bathrooms.

Outdoor spaces include regulation sized basketball courts, putting greens, infinity pools, and landscaped gardens designed for hosting teammates, family, and select guests. Property management teams frequently coordinate maintenance and event logistics.

Investment And Market Impact

The purchase and renovation of NFL football players homes can revitalize neighborhoods, yet they also drive up local pricing and tighten inventory for average buyers. Real estate agents often report multiple offers and bidding wars when star players enter established markets.

Appraisals for these properties consider unique factors such as media exposure, security infrastructure, and customization levels, making valuation more complex than typical comparables in the area. Insurers and lenders treat these homes as high value, specialized assets requiring tailored coverage.

Which cities have the highest concentration of NFL football players homes?

Kansas City, Seattle, Los Angeles, Dallas, and Tampa Bay have the highest concentrations due to team proximity, luxury infrastructure, and favorable climate.

How do these homes typically compare in price to similar properties in the area?

NFL football players homes often command significant premiums, sometimes 20 to 50 percent above neighborhood averages, reflecting security, customization, and status.

Are there zoning or regulation challenges for building custom estates for NFL players?

Yes, large estates may face zoning restrictions, environmental reviews, and noise ordinances, requiring variances and careful planning with local authorities.

What role do team facilities and practice sites play in home location decisions?

Proximity to training facilities, stadiums, and team headquarters is a major factor, as it reduces commute times and supports rigorous training schedules.
